We're into the second day of the Music For Youth Schools Prom, and Classic FM's Tim Lihoreau has been talking to some of the performers backstage at London's Royal Albert Hall. Here he meets the members of traditional Gaelic ensemble Ceòlraidh.

No ensemble has travelled as far to be at the Schools Prom than Ceòlraidh. The majority of the musicians performing hail from the Scottish Highlands, while other members have come from across Scotland - Orkney, Edinburgh, Glasgow, Moray, Ayrshire and the Western Isles.

The ensemble's music is rooted in the Scottish tradition alongside more contemporary influences. The band features traditional instruments such as a clarsachs (Scottish small harp) and bagpipes alongside clarinets, trumpets and violins.
